A healthcare IT support specialist is responsible for maintaining, troubleshooting, and upgrading the IT systems that are essential to the daily operations of a healthcare facility They work behind the scenes to ensure that the technology infrastructure runs smoothly and securely, allowing doctors, nurses, and other healthcare professionals to focus on delivering quality patient care.
One of the key roles of a healthcare IT support specialist is to provide technical support to end-users within the healthcare organization This could involve helping doctors and nurses troubleshoot issues with their computers or software, setting up new devices or applications, or training staff on how to use certain software programs They are the first point of contact for any IT-related issues and are responsible for resolving them in a timely manner to minimize disruptions in patient care.
In addition to providing support to end-users, a healthcare IT support specialist also plays a critical role in ensuring the security and compliance of the organization’s IT systems With the threat of cyberattacks and data breaches looming large, healthcare organizations must implement robust security measures to protect patient information and comply with strict healthcare privacy regulations such as HIPAA A healthcare IT support specialist is responsible for implementing security protocols, conducting security audits, and staying up-to-date on the latest cybersecurity threats and best practices.
Furthermore, a healthcare IT support specialist is involved in the implementation and maintenance of electronic health records (EHR) systems EHRs have revolutionized the way patient information is stored and accessed, making it easier for healthcare providers to access patient records, track medical history, and make informed treatment decisions healthcare it support specialist. A healthcare IT support specialist ensures that the EHR system is properly configured, updated, and integrated with other systems within the organization to maximize efficiency and accuracy.
The role of a healthcare IT support specialist is constantly evolving as new technologies emerge and healthcare practices evolve They must stay up-to-date on the latest IT trends and advancements in healthcare technology to provide the best support possible to their organization This could involve obtaining certifications in specific IT systems or technologies, attending professional development seminars, or undergoing specialized training in healthcare IT.
In addition to technical skills, a healthcare IT support specialist must also possess strong communication and problem-solving abilities They must be able to effectively communicate with end-users who may not have a strong technical background and troubleshoot complex issues in a fast-paced environment They must also be able to work under pressure and prioritize tasks effectively to ensure that critical IT systems are up and running at all times.
